What stack size is it best to cold-call with?
Having played a lot of 6 max cash games I've developed an aversion to cold-calling when the opener is in fairly late position. But in tournaments I find myself in some awkward spots due to the stack sizes.
For example, with an M of 22 (33 BBs) you pick up 99 on the button and the hijack opens for 3 BBs. If you rr to 9 BBs and he shoves, your odds are 2.17 to 1 and you probably have to fold. However, your hand is probably ahead of his range and after cold-calling you often have to fold the best hand when a couple of overcards come. Do you prefer to reraise when you are committed to calling a shove, or when you can get away from it?
